Mexican National Team star joins Wave FC through 2026, with mutual option for 2027

SAN DIEGO (April 20, 2024) – San Diego Wave FC have acquired veteran forward and Mexican National Team star María Sánchez from the Houston Dash. Sánchez will be under contract with the Wave through the 2026 season, with a mutual option for 2027. In exchange, the Wave will send $300,000 in Intra-League Transfer Funds, $200,000 in Allocation Money and an international slot in 2024 and 2025 to the Dash. 

“We are thrilled to bring María to San Diego and offer her a warm welcome to our club and community,” said San Diego Wave FC President Jill Ellis. “For club and country, María has been an integral part of every team she has been on and her talent will be a wonderful addition to the club.” 

Sánchez, 28, brings over 180 appearances in league and international play. The America Falls, Idaho native has played in 71 matches across all competitions in NWSL. The Wave’s newest signing has also represented Mexico in the 2015 FIFA Women’s World Cup, Concacaf W Championship in 2022, Pan American Games in 2023 and the Concacaf W Gold Cup in 2024. 

The Mexican-American most recently featured for the Houston Dash, joining the club in Jan. 2022. In just over two seasons with the Dash, Sánchez featured in 62 total matches, including leading Houston to the club’s first-ever NWSL Playoff berth in her first season. She tallied 14 assists and scored eight goals. 

Prior to Houston, Sánchez competed in Liga MX Femenil for a two-year stint with C.D. Guadalajara and Tigres Femenil. Sánchez made her Liga MX debut with Guadalajara in 2020, playing 21 total matches for Chivas and scoring five goals in regular season play. In 2021, the attacker moved to Tigres and scored eight goals, leading the club to the league final. 

Before moving to Mexico, Sánchez began her professional career in 2019 when she was drafted by the Chicago Red Stars with the 15th overall pick in the NWSL Draft. She appeared in nine matches in her rookie campaign. 

Sánchez has been a standout for the Mexican Women’s National Team since making her debut in 2015 as she has made 70 appearances for the senior team. At the end of 2023, the forward had a strong outing at the 2023 Pan American Games, where she led El Tri as the captain in all five matches. Mexico would outscore its opponents 17-2 enroute to a gold medal. Sánchez became the first Mexican player to finish tied for the Golden Boot at the tournament with four goals. In the most recent international tournament, the W Gold Cup, Sánchez and Mexico made it to the semifinals after beating the U.S. Women’s National Team 2-0 in group play and Paraguay 3-2 in the quarterfinals.
